Assembly and Turning of a Segmented Bowl

แชร์
ฝัง
  • เผยแพร่เมื่อ 20 พ.ค. 2021
  • I show how I make a segmented bowl from turning the base on a faceplate, centering the segmented assembly on the faceplate and turning from rough to finish.
